

Indian Blackberry Cake

Ingredients
Ingredients | Quantity |
---|---|
Jamun/Black Berry | 500g |
Sugar | 2 tbsp |
White wine (optional) | 2 tbsp |
Sugar | 80g |
Free range eggs | 2 |
Flour | 90g |
Milk | 150ml |
Vanilla extract | ½ tsp |
Butter, melted | 30g |
Demerara sugar | 2 tbsp |
Some icing sugar | for dusting |
Servings
Serving | 4 |
---|---|
Preparation Time | 15 Mins |
Cooking Time | 30 Mins |
Method
- Stone the jamuns and cut them in half. Toss them with 2 tbsp of sugar and wine. Leave to macerate for a couple of hours.
- Butter a baking dish and dust it with the demerara sugar. Preheat oven to 180C/ 350F.
- Put the jamuns at the bottom of the pan. Beat the sugar and eggs together.
- Add sieved flour, milk and vanilla extract, and mix well. Stir in the melted butter.
- Pour the batter over the jamuns. Bake for 35 minutes until golden brown.Dust with icing sugar.
- Serve warm with custard or ice cream. Though a cold jamun clafoutis is quite delicious as well.
